    Abstract: Methods for a voice processing system comprising P microphone units (102A . . . 102D) and a central unit (104) are disclosed. Each microphone unit is linked to a person and derives from N microphone signals a source localisation signal. The source localisation signal is used to control an adaptive beam form process to obtain a beam formed audio signal. The microphone unit is further configured to derive metadata from for N microphone signals, such direction the sound is coming from. Packages with the metadata and beam formed audio signal are transmitted to the central unit. The central unit processes the metadata to determine which parts of the P beam formed audio signal comprises speech from a person that is linked to another microphone unit. By removing said parts from the audio signals before transcription, the quality of the transcription is improved. The transcriptions are displayed on a remote device.
